Brain Injury + Concussion

Brain Injury can be caused by an accident (i.e. falls, motor vehicle accidents, sport-related injury, military combat, domestic incidence) or an illness. It can result in cognitive, speech, and language difficulties. Symptoms that persist for weeks or months after a concussion may be a sign of post-concussive syndrome (PCS).
